What is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ll?

A Dynamic Link Library (DLL) file is a type of file that contains code and data that can be used by more than one program at the same time. The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ll file specifically is a DLL file that is used in Windows systems to help manage eSIM (embedded SIM) cards, which are used in mobile devices. This file helps Windows 11 and other software communicate with eSIM cards, allowing users to connect to cellular data networks without having to physically insert a SIM card into their device.

In the context of Windows 11,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ll plays a crucial role in enabling the eSIM functionality within the operating system. This file ensures that Windows 11 can properly recognize and use eSIM technology, providing users with the flexibility and convenience of using cellular data on their devices without needing a physical SIM card. Therefore,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ll is an important component of Windows 11, as it directly impacts the user experience and functionality related to eSIM support.

DLL files, fundamental to our systems, can sometimes lead to unexpected errors. Here, we provide an overview of the most frequently encountered DLL-related errors.

  •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This error typically signifies that the DLL file may be incompatible with your version of Windows, or it's corrupted. It can also occur if you're trying to run a DLL file meant for a different system architecture (for instance, a 64-bit DLL on a 32-bit system).
  •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ll not found: This error message suggests that the DLL file required for a certain operation or program is not present in your system. It may have been unintentionally removed during a software update or system cleanup.
  • The file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ll is missing: This suggests that a DLL file required for certain functionalities is not available in your system. This could have occurred due to manual deletion, system restore, or a recent software uninstallation.
  • Cannot register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ll: This suggests that the DLL file could not be registered by the system, possibly due to inconsistencies or errors in the Windows Registry. Another reason might be that the DLL file is not in the correct directory or is missing.
  •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ll Access Violation: The error signifies that an operation attempted to access a protected portion of memory associated with the Windows.Networking.NetworkOperators.ESim.dll. This could happen due to improper coding, software incompatibilities, or memory-related issues.
